Notlar Written on glazed hand-laid chain-marked paper in a very fine hand.With three illuminated head-pieces.each page of text is contained in a gilt-ruled border, embellished with six miniatures, measuring approximately 3.5" x 3".An octavo in original glazed paper-covered boards; with spine of old calf, spine showing some wear.Numerous annotations, several in Turkish and Persian, which give examples of the grammar lessons through the quotation of poetry, song, etc.There are also several recordings of births, a common practice precious books, as there were no records of these events.very light mostly marginal staining on lower corners throughout, on very slightly affecting the text and two of miniatures. - boards.
